Algeria donates humanitarian aid to Libya
APS : Friday, 17 February 2017
ALGIERS-Algeria has donated a 30-tonne humanitarian aid consisting mainly of foodstuffs to Libyan populations in border regions. The aid has been delivered on Friday,
announced the Foreign Affairs Ministry in a communiqué.
“This new aide, decided by the Algerian government, is another gesture of solidarity with the Libyan brotherly and neighbour people, who experience a difficult situation due to the crisis they are facing since many years,” added the Ministry in a communiqué.
“Algeria is willing to pursue its constant and tireless efforts in direction of Libyan parties to end the conflicts opposing them under a political solution and through inclusive dialogue and national reconciliation,” said the Ministry.
